What is a Latte Macchiato Nespresso?

A Latte Macchiato is when you add coffee to milk and not the other way round This creates a visually stunning three-layered coffee comprised of froth on top of a layer of Espresso and dense hot milk. VERTUO. ORIGINAL.

What is the difference between lungo and espresso?

As mentioned above, espresso has an intense flavor because of the smaller amount of water being pushed through all the coffee grounds. Lungos are made with about twice as much water, so they’re larger than espresso shots A regular shot has about one ounce of espresso and a lungo shot makes two ounces.

What is a latte macchiato coffee?

A latte macchiato is milk marked with an espresso It has the same ingredients as a caffe latte but it is made and looks different. A good latte macchiato is served in a tall glass and has distinctive layers between the foam, espresso and milk with the foam on top, espresso below the foam and milk at the bottom.

What is the difference between a long and short macchiato?

A short macchiato is a 30ml shot of espresso with a teaspoon of hot steamed milk and dollop of micro foam. A short macchiato is served in a 90ml glass. A long macchiato is a double espresso (60ml) served in a glass with a dollop of foam and a teaspoon of hot or cold milk. A long macchiato is served in a 220ml glass.

How much milk is in a latte macchiato?

Ingredients for Latte Macchiato The classic latte macchiato consists of two basic ingredients: a shot (25 – 30 ml) of hot espresso, and about 200 ml of warm, foamed milk.

What is latte macchiato made of?

Getting the correct ratio of steamed milk, espresso and milk foam is paramount. A latte macchiato consists of one 25 milliliter (0.84 ounce) shot of espresso, 150-200 milliliters (5-6.76 ounces) of steamed milk, and 1-2 dollops of milk foam The steamed milk is poured into the glass first.

How do you froth milk without a frother?

To froth the milk without a frother: Pour the milk into a large jar with a lid. Ideally, fill no more than a third of the jar. Screw the lid on tightly, and shake the jar vigorously until the milk is frothy and has roughly doubled in volume. This should take 30 to 60 seconds.

Do Nespresso pods include milk?

No. Nespresso capsules do not have milk in them They just have coffee in the pods and the milk icons on the box shows the best way to enjoy the drink. You can add your own milk which could just as easily be lactose free milk or a plant based milk.

What is the best milk to froth?

Whole Milk : Whole milk reigns supreme when frothed thanks to the sugar, fat, water and protein that makes it up. When whole milk is frothed, small micro bubbles begin to form, giving the milk a lovely creaminess without being too over-the-top.

What is the ratio of milk to coffee in a macchiato?

A macchiato is an espresso drink made with a shot of espresso and steamed milk. Macchiato is an Italian word meaning “marked,” which may refer to the small “mark” of milk in an espresso macchiato. The ratio of milk to coffee in a traditional macchiato is one part milk and two parts espresso.

Does a macchiato have more espresso than a latte?

Like most espresso based beverages, the main differences come down the the ratios within. A latte contains more steamed milk than espresso (2 to 1), whereas a macchiato contains more espresso than steamed milk (2 to 1).
